Mission

Join IBA, a world leader in proton therapy solutions, and play a key role in the fight against cancer. 

As a Service Engineer, you will work on advanced medical devices and proton therapy systems, supporting clinical operations and ensuring optimal performance of cutting-edge technology.

Based on-site in Essen, Germany, you will be part of a multidisciplinary engineering team responsible for maintenance, troubleshooting, upgrades, and continuous improvement of complex systems such as cyclotrons, beamlines, and patient positioning systems.

Challenges we trust you with

As a Service Engineer, you will: 

  • Ensure the proper operation of proton therapy systems and medical equipment to support patient treatments and clinical activities
  • Perform preventive and corrective maintenance on complex electromechanical and electronic systems 
  • Troubleshoot and resolve issues involving electrical, mechanical, electronic, and software components
  • Contribute to software testing, validation, and new developments
  • Execute system upgrades and improvements in collaboration with R&D teams
  • Maintain and service electromechanical equipment according to maintenance schedules
  • Test systems and equipment according to technical specifications
  • Communicate system status clearly to customers and internal stakeholders
  • Support daily operations alongside clinical staff, as defined by the Site Manager
  • Document maintenance activities, incidents, and system performance using appropriate tools 
  • Your profile

  • Degree in Engineering (Electromechanical, Electrical, Electronics or similar) or relevant technical experience in field service, maintenance, or troubleshooting
  • Hands-on mindset with strong problem-solving skills
  • Experience with complex systems, industrial equipment, or medical devices is a strong plus
  • Willing to work rotating shifts during the week, saturday (between 6:00 AM and 10:00 PM) and weekends (average one per month, with time off during the week)
  • Strong command of English (spoken and written); German is a plus

  • Compensation

    “The total guaranteed annual compensation range (which includes annual base salary, as well as flexible budget if applicable) for this position is provided below:

    Total gross guaranteed annual compensation range: 47600 – 73900€

    The salary range indicated above is provided in compliance with applicable pay transparency requirements and reflects the typical compensation scope for this position based on the role's level of responsibility, required expertise, and location. The actual offer will be determined on an individual basis, taking into account objective and gender-neutral factors including relevant professional experience, qualifications, specific competencies, and internal equity. The range does not constitute a guaranteed salary and is subject to adjustment based on the final assessment of the selected candidate's profile. The role might also qualify for additional compensation elements such as variable pay, profit sharing, and benefits which are not reflected in this range.”
